Be careful...be very careful. I thought this exactly when I bought a LV years ago (metal insert obviously). Loved it at first and thought, "Hell...I can easily wear this everyday." But the more I wore it, the louder that little voice in my head said, "Wouldn't it be nice to have a black version with this or that..." That voice got so loud I had to finally buy a black insert and swap it out.

That lasted for a while before I started to think, "Man, I've got an LV and it doesn't even look like an LV...if I'm going to sport a black bezel, I might as well stop pretending and just get a LN." I ended up flipping my LV for a LN and couldn't be happier.

Then the DSSD came out, LN went away for the DSSD and I was set...until...the new Sub-C came out. Needless to say I didn't want to want this watch, but in due time I did.

Long story long, I purchased a Sub-C LN and couldn't be happier...out of all the watches in my collection, absolutely ZERO doubt this is THE one watch that can do it all. All future trips I'll only be sporting my Sub-C LN as it really can do everything I need & I'm never thinking, "Does this watch really go with this occasion?" after some sleepless nights i bought the ln, the reasons were the following:
- it is my only rolex sport model and black is more versatile
- green is just too in your face. you can't help but notice it which is not my intention
- the black came with a nice discount whilst for the green i'd had to pay the original retail price so the difference was just too much.

my wife insisted on buying the green but based on the above i opted for the black and still would love to get the green one day.

Do other Rolex models polarise opinion as much as this one? Some people absolutely hate it, and think the idea of wearing a "green watch" to be beyond the pale, and others love it (myself included).

I spent weeks deciding which one to get, knowing full well I could wear the LN every day for the next 20 years, and always be happy with my choice. On the other hand, the LV just had the little something extra - it was different, cool and you certainly won't see as many of them around, which was important to me.

Time will obviously tell whether one day I'll get bored of it (I think that it is the right sentiment - I can't for a second think that I would ever regret buying the LV), but at that point, most of us on here would just buy another one, and rotate it around. Equally, I wouldn't see any issues with resale either - time will tell whether it keeps its value compared to the LNs...

Perhaps the thing that people don't take into account when giving their views on watches is the person's personal characteristics - some people dress conservatively and possibly therefore wear a more conservative watch. Age of the wearer is an important factor, and also perhaps what they do for a living. All in all, I think you have to be a bit more confident to wear the LV, even if for no other reason, than inevitably you'll come across a few people who think you have a ridiculous timepiece on your wrist.

Anyway, gross generalisations aside, the long and short of it is that we all love the watches we've bought and are happy knowing we made the right choice, whatever that was! Just enjoy it - whichever one you get/own, the new SubC is an absolute classic!
